** Changed in: software-center/stable-13-10
Status: Fix Committed = Fix Released
** Changed in: software-center/trunk
Status: Fix Committed = Fix Released
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
** Tags added: u1-notrack
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1038429
Title:
update-software-center crashed with order (MRO) for bases
SafeConfigParser, object in __new__()
To manage
While this lists out as the fixed has been released, I did an update
today and the issue still exists with the Ububtu Software Center failing
to open. Can you maybe give us a command line to try so that we can
manually install the fix?
--
You received this bug notification because you are a
https://bitbucket.org/ambv/configparser/issue/5/installing-configparser-
is-dangerous
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1038429
Title:
update-software-center crashed with order (MRO)
** Branch linked: lp:ubuntu/software-center
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1038429
Title:
update-software-center crashed with order (MRO) for bases
SafeConfigParser, object in
** Changed in: software-center/stable-13-10
Status: Triaged = Fix Committed
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1038429
Title:
update-software-center crashed with order (MRO) for
Geez da hell is a normal user supposed to do? Not install any software
for a few months (until this is released)? Shit like this is why we
still aren't anywhere close to the Year of Linux Desktop.
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ed
This bug was fixed in the package software-center - 13.05-0ubuntu2
---
software-center (13.05-0ubuntu2) saucy; urgency=low
* debian/patches/01_bzr-fix-1038429.patch:
- Don't use MI, and use super to call the parent __init__. (LP: #1038429)
-- Rodney Dawes
To chime in, the fix in #3 also temporarily allows me to get by.
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1038429
Title:
update-software-center crashed with order (MRO) for bases
This is now blocking image builds, because the python-configparser
package is newly pulled into those by python-configglue.
** Changed in: software-center (Ubuntu)
Importance: Medium = Critical
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ed
** Also affects: software-center (Ubuntu Saucy)
Importance: Critical
Status: Confirmed
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1038429
Title:
update-software-center crashed with
Hey Rodney,
We noticed that this error is happening on dist-upgrades in current
Saucy, and also for CD image builds - making both fail.
python-configglue as of the latest upgrade is pulling in python-
configparser (this is a dep of ubuntunone-client) which exposes the bug
in software-center.
** Also affects: software-center
Importance: Undecided
Status: New
** Also affects: software-center/stable-13-10
Importance: Undecided
Status: New
** Also affects: software-center/trunk
Importance: Undecided
Status: New
** Changed in: software-center/trunk
** Branch linked: lp:~dobey/software-center/fix-1038429
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1038429
Title:
update-software-center crashed with order (MRO) for bases
SafeConfigParser,
** Changed in: software-center/trunk
Status: Triaged = Fix Committed
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1038429
Title:
update-software-center crashed with order (MRO) for bases
Just to chime in with my take on this problem:
Running on Ubuntu 13.04, I have an Python 2.7-based app that relies on
the back-ported (from 3.x) configparser module
(https://pypi.python.org/pypi/configparser)
After I do a sudo pip install configparser, I get the behavior noticed
above when
Actually, I should clarify:
incorrect belief that configparser is for Python3 while
ConfigParser is Python2.7
That belief is correct. The assumption that's not correct is that they
are otherwise identical. They are not.
--
You received this bug notification because you are a member of Ubuntu
The problem is this.
At the beginning of /usr/share/software-center/softwarecenter/config.py,
it imports either configparser or ConfigParser based on what will
import, apparently based on the incorrect belief that configparser is
for Python3 while ConfigParser is Python2.7:
try:
from
Also, I don't see my patch that I attached. Weird. Here it is, in
plaintext:
--- /usr/share/software-center/softwarecenter/config.py.orig2013-04-03
00:04:17.852950494 -0600
+++ /usr/share/software-center/softwarecenter/config.py 2013-04-03
00:16:34.680963943 -0600
@@ -29,8 +29,15 @@
LOG
Hmmm. Didn't paste right with indentation. Sorry about this, I don't
know why it won't show my attachment. Here's a pastebin:
http://pastebin.com/bnmmRqff
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
Peter's fix works for me, until it's updated anyway
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1038429
Title:
update-software-center crashed with order (MRO) for bases
SafeConfigParser, object
With Peter's fix I have the following:
➜ ~ software-center
2013-03-06 13:18:22,757 - softwarecenter.ui.gtk3.app - INFO - setting up proxy
'None'
2013-03-06 13:18:22,763 - softwarecenter.db.database - INFO - open() database:
path=None use_axi=True use_agent=True
2013-03-06 13:18:23,208 -
Status changed to 'Confirmed' because the bug affects multiple users.
** Changed in: software-center (Ubuntu)
Status: New = Confirmed
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1038429
I had the same problem after updating to 12.10, with software-center always
crashing immediately. I fixed it by changing line 33 of
/usr/share/software-center/softwarecenter/config.py from
class SoftwareCenterConfig(object, SafeConfigParser):
to
class SoftwareCenterConfig(SafeConfigParser):
--
** Visibility changed to: Public
--
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1038429
Title:
update-software-center crashed with order (MRO) for bases
SafeConfigParser, object in __new__()
To
25 matches
Mail list logo